DIY Weathered Wooden Signs

Create your own eerie elegance with these DIY weathered wooden signs. Using reclaimed wood and a bit of paint, you can craft personalized signs that welcome visitors to your witch's lair or offer cryptic messages. To achieve that weathered look, simply sand down the edges, apply a coat of white paint, and distress it with sandpaper and dark wax.

For an extra touch of sophistication, add a vintage-style font or embellish your signs with intricate, hand-drawn illustrations. Hang them from tree branches, fence posts, or even from your home's exterior for a cohesive, enchanting look.

DIY Garden Stakes

Add a touch of whimsy to your Witch Yard Decor with these DIY garden stakes. Using wooden dowels, paint, and a bit of imagination, you can create an army of enchanting creatures that will guard your garden and captivate your guests. Paint them to look like fairies, gnomes, or even tiny witches, and stake them into the ground for a playful, magical touch.

For an extra touch of whimsy, consider adding a bit of glitter or metallic paint to your garden stakes. This will help them catch the light and shimmer in the breeze, creating a mesmerizing display that's sure to enchant.

Witch's Bottle Wind Chimes

Create a captivating symphony of sound with these DIY Witch's Bottle Wind Chimes. Using glass bottles, corks, and a bit of creativity, you can craft a whimsical wind chime that's perfect for adding a touch of magic to your outdoor space. Simply fill the bottles with a mix of dried herbs, crystals, or even a bit of glitter, and hang them from a wooden dowel or metal rod.

For an added touch of enchantment, consider painting the bottles with whimsical patterns or adding a bit of distressed charm. Hang your Witch's Bottle Wind Chimes from a tree branch or your porch eave, and let the soothing sounds of the wind create a spellbinding melody.
